Ed Perlmutter (D-CO) says he appreciates that Senate leadership is pushing for a more comprehensive end to federal marijuana prohibition, and he agrees that promoting social equity is an important objective, he feels the Secure and Fair Enforcement (SAFE) Banking Act is urgently needed to address public safety issues resulting from the industry\u2019s lack of access to traditional financial institutions.<\/p>\n<p>What\u2019s more, the banking bill stands a significantly higher chance of passing in the Senate specifically because of its narrow focus. To that end, Perlmutter argues that an incremental approach to reform is better than nothing, and the SAFE Banking Act should get a Senate vote without further delay.<\/p>\n<p>In an <a href=\"https:\/\/www.westword.com\/marijuana\/ed-perlmutter-has-the-support-for-marijuana-banking-but-can-he-get-to-the-floor-12089052\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">interview with Westword<\/a> that was published on Friday, the congressman was asked to defend that incrementalism. He said simply that he believes \u201cit\u2019s important to pass the SAFE Banking Act as quickly as possible to address the public-safety risk that comes with these businesses being forced to operate cash-only.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>\u201cPassing the SAFE Banking Act is the first step of many federal cannabis reforms to create a safer and more equitable industry,\u201d he said.<\/p>\n<p>It\u2019s not that pro-legalization lawmakers and advocates oppose the banking legislation. Some of the strongest proponents for broad reform like Rep. Earl Blumenauer (D-OR) voted in favor of the SAFE Banking Act in April despite the body yet having taken up a legalization measure this session. But on the Senate side, there are some concerns among leadership that passing the SAFE Banking Act first <a href=\"https:\/\/www.marijuanamoment.net\/schumer-worries-senate-marijuana-banking-vote-could-undermine-broader-legalization-push\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">would mean jeopardizing comprehensive reform<\/a>.<\/p>\n<p>And Senate Majority Leader Chuck Schumer (D-NY) really wants his legalization bill\u2014<a href=\"https:\/\/www.marijuanamoment.net\/here-are-the-full-details-of-the-new-federal-marijuana-legalization-bill-from-chuck-schumer-and-senate-colleagues\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">the Cannabis Administration and Opportunity Act (CAOA)<\/a>\u2014to pass. He, Senate Finance Committee Chairman Ron Wyden (D-OR) and Sen. Cory Booker (D-NJ) are currently accepting public comment on the draft legislation, and Schumer has said he intends to bring it to the floor \u201csoon.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>Booker, for his part, said last month that <a href=\"https:\/\/www.marijuanamoment.net\/cory-booker-vows-to-block-marijuana-banking-until-senate-passes-comprehensive-legalization\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">he \u201cwill lay myself down\u201d to block<\/a> any other senators who seek to pass marijuana banking legislation before the body approves comprehensive cannabis reform.<\/p>\n<p>Of course, federally descheduling marijuana would inherently resolve the industry\u2019s banking issues. The problem is, it\u2019s not clear that there\u2019s enough support for the measure even within the slim Democratic majority of the Senate. Some member of Schumer\u2019s own party have also signaled they may oppose it.<\/p>\n<p>Still, many advocates are committed to bringing legalization to a vote, and as the conversation around reform has shifted toward repairing the harms of prohibition, they feel passing a banking bill that doesn\u2019t contain social equity provisions and is viewed as principally favorable to business interests is the wrong approach.<\/p>\n<p>Perlmutter was <a href=\"https:\/\/www.westword.com\/marijuana\/ed-perlmutter-has-the-support-for-marijuana-banking-but-can-he-get-to-the-floor-12089052\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">asked by Westword<\/a> in the new interview about the prospects of attaching equity components to his bill, and he said lawmakers \u201chave intentionally kept the SAFE Banking Act narrowly focused, given the jurisdiction of the House Financial Services Committee.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>\u201cI believe that has also helped garner more bipartisan support in the House, as we\u2019ve seen with the overwhelming vote margins for the bill, and would help achieve sufficient support in the Senate, as well, if it were brought up for a vote,\u201d he said.<\/p>\n<p>Another complication for cannabis financial services reform in the Senate is that Banking Committee Chairman Sherrod Brown (D-OH) has expressed little interest in fast-tracking the SAFE Banking Act and said the proposal hasn\u2019t won his support just yet <a href=\"https:\/\/www.marijuanamoment.net\/dont-expect-senate-marijuana-banking-vote-any-time-soon-key-chairman-says\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">\u201cbecause I think we need to look at a number of things.\u201d<\/a><\/p>\n<p>\u201cThis committee\u2019s been too much about Wall Street and not enough about housing, not enough about rural and urban affairs and people\u2019s everyday economic lives, and that\u2019s my focus,\u201d Brown said. \u201cI will look at this seriously. We\u2019re not ready to move on it.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>Perlmutter doesn\u2019t necessarily view the SAFE Banking Act as being about Wall Street or big business.
